Full Job Description

We are looking for high-potential, flexible, innovative, and forward-thinking professionals to join Amazon as Program Manager I. In this role, you will leverage your analytical ability to dig deeper into teams processes and utilize data to identify avenues for process improvements. You will be expected to influence the team’s processes, project plans and stakeholder interactions. This role requires working with multiple teams across the India Operations team to understand requirements, and managing the timelines to support processes. This position involves regular communication with senior management on status, risks and change control. Cross-team coordination, project management and executive presentation skills are essential, as are a willingness to “roll up your sleeves” and get into the details that will make our offering world-class.
